Keys to a Clutter-Free Digital Life
Decluttering isn’t just about tidying up; it’s about setting new habits. Start with your email: unsubscribe from newsletters that you never read, use filters to direct incoming messages into manageable folders, and delete emails that no longer serve any purpose. Next, tackle your app collection. Ask yourself: do you need all those apps on your phone or tablet, or have they become digital dust collectors? Eliminate those that only waste space and disrupt your focus.
A cluttered desktop is akin to a messy room, hindering both productivity and peace of mind. Organize your desktop into folders and keep only essential icons visible. Regular files should be stored in cloud storage or external drives with proper labeling for easy access. Another key practice in how to declutter digital life is maintaining your devices’ health. Update software regularly, clear caches, and tackle duplicate files.
Moreover, don’t overlook your social media. The relentless race for likes and shares can crowd our minds and space. Spring clean your social accounts by unfollowing and unfriending accounts that don’t add value to your life. Lastly, set aside regular time in your month to review what’s accumulated digitally. This continuous housekeeping helps sustain the order you’ve worked hard to establish.
Strategies for Sustaining a Decluttered Digital Life
Maintaining a clutter-free digital life demands commitment and strategy, but it’s worth every effort. Set specific goals for decluttering sessions. They could be monthly reviews of your digital space or a dedicated hour every weekend to tidy up your emails and files.
